WebSep 25, 2024 · Under paid sick leave programs, eligible employees accrue sick leave at a rate based on the number of hours they work. For example, you earn one hour of sick leave per 40 hours you work. Then, you can use that earned sick leave time to address health needs for yourself or family members. WebApr 5, 2024 · NH PFML is a first in the nation, voluntary plan where NH employers and eligible NH workers can purchase a paid family and medical leave insurance plan that provides up to 60% wage replacement for covered workers for up to 6 weeks per year for absences from work for covered common life events.
